Do not install the drive above 1000 meters (3300 feet) without derating output
power. For every 91.4 meters (300 feet) above 1000 meters (3300 feet), derate the
output current 1%.

Table 3.1 – Environmental Conditions
Condition
Specification
Operating Temperature (inside a NEMA cabinet)
0
°C to +55°C
1
(32° to 131°F)
1
With typical heat rise inside a cabinet, 40
°C ambient outside usually results in 55°C inside.
Storage Temperature (Ambient)
-40
°C to 65°C (−40° to 149°F)
Humidity
5% to 95% (non-condensing)
